Itinerary
In our workshop we will be exploring Ceramic art with the help of one of the two local pottery artists, Pavlos and Rossina, in the center of Athens.
We will go through a creative process, get familiar with the tools and also learn handbuilding pottery techniques. Step by step, we will wander from wedging and pinching the clay to adding your personal touch on your piece.
Everybody can participate no matter if they are beginners or experienced. Our purpose is to guide you so that you enjoy this experience and create from scratch a unique piece of art.
There is the option of firing, transparent glazing and shipping your finished piece upon request (shipping fee not included).

The activity was great, very relaxing and therapeutic. The only reason as to why I’m giving a 3 star is because I am still waiting for the ceramics to be delivered. I did a workshop end of November, paid for the delivery for the ceramics for when they will be ready. They said that it will take roughly about 2 months as they can be busy. I’ve waited but never really got any updated about anything until I message 2 months later. My messages have been ignored and there has always been a problem with the posting and I get no update what so ever for it from them. I understand that they can be busy but they read the messages and never get back to it. It’s very frustrating.
